"I thank God every day. He took part of my life away, from the chest down. But I think God did it to help me better understand other people's pain. We should have appreciation for what we have."&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The hand that life has dealt Jafari is not one many of us would choose. The youngest of a large Iranian family, he served as a soldier during the final years of the brutal Iran-Iraq War that raged from 1980-1988.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Jafari survived that ordeal, only to be shot during a civilian incident in 1989. His severe spinal cord injury landed him in a Tehran hospital for two years and confined him to a wheelchair for life.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"The doctors told me 'you can't survive', but I believe I am still here for a reason," he says. "God gave me a second chance."&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Since moving to Calgary in June, 1997, Jafari has done everything in his power to become a productive, model citizen. He's a glass half-full type of person, speaking in terms about all people having unique abilities, instead of dwelling on their disabilities.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Jafari has taken part in fundraising wheelchair journeys from Calgary to Banff, then Calgary to Edmonton. He's volunteered tirelessly for the Red Cross in a number of capacities. On Friday nights, you'll often find him at the YMCA, working with kids during Teen Night.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Bow Valley College has asked Jafari to talk with incoming international students about the untapped potential they possess and what it will take to overcome the hurdles in a new land.&lt;br /&gt;He often hands out candies to both strangers and neighbours he meets as he wheels around his beloved Kensington.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Some of my friends think I'm a little crazy, but it's the way I am," says Jafari with a smile and a shrug. "All the energy I have, it comes from God."&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;As a veteran of the battlefield, Jafari knows better than most the fierce toll conflict can take, losing many friends in the Iran-Iraq War. That's why the never-ending parade of global violence continues to spur him into working for peace as best he can.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In recent years, Jafari, a Shiite Muslim, has contacted scores of religious groups and churches across western Canada, hoping to organize some form of a conference, or even an ambitious handbike trip, to promote a broad, interfaith call for global peace. While his dreams are still to find final form, he refuses to let frustration subdue his passion.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"Religion and politics often are hard to separate in today's world. Religion can be used to justify some terrible things, killing and oppressing people," says Jafari. "But I still think the basic role of religion is to educate us about God, not to divide us."&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In the last two years, Jafari has been travelling back to Shahroud, a city of about 135,000, east of Tehran. There, he's been working with non-governmental organizations which encourage people with mental and physical challenges to take a more active role in Iranian society. He's also helping city officials there look at ways they can make public streets, sidewalks and buildings more accessible to those with mobility issues.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;"It's a different culture there. I'm trying to encourage families and people who may be confined to houses to come out into the community," says Jafari. "I want to help those people get job and computer education, to have access to fitness, to bring them out of the shadows of society."&lt;br /&gt;Jafari is collaborating with Calgary's &lt;span style="COLOR: rgb(255,102,0)"&gt;House of Persian Rugs&lt;/span&gt;, who will donate a percentage of a product's price to his Iranian project if his name is mentioned.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;More information on Jafari's work is available by calling 403-270-3400.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:78%;"&gt;gmorton@tHeHerald. This year, we pay homage to our humble beginnings forty years ago”, says Abbas Keshmiri, owner and President of House of Persian Rugs.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;House of Persian Rugs is the life’s work of Calgary’s Keshmiri family. The company was founded by the late Ali Keshmiri in 1968, shortly after immigrating with his family to Canada from his native Iran. He brought with him a passion for the beautiful carpets of his homeland.  His first shipment was a mere six carpets, which he sold in a month. Eventually, Ali moved the business out of his home and into larger and larger stores, as Calgary and the rest of Canada fell in love with the beauty and tradition of hand-knotted carpets.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Today, with roughly 5,000 traditional, transitional and contemporary rugs designs in its collection, the company has grown to become one of Canada’s largest suppliers of authentic, hand-knotted Persian and Oriental carpets. The company is now managed by son Abbas, who continues to run the family business as owner and president, and still makes regular trips to Iran, Turkey, Afghanistan, Nepal, China, India, Tibet and Pakistan to source the rugs directly from the weavers.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The company is celebrating their 40th anniversary with a special event tonight at Calgary’s Artists of the World art gallery as a way to show appreciation to their valued customers and interior design partners. Abbas Keshmiri is justifiably proud that House of Persian Rugs started by his late father Ali in a tiny 800-square-foot space near the old city hall in 1968 is still flourishing.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Its history is a remarkable tale of immigrant grit and determination and pride of product.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a onblur="try {parent.deselectBloggerImageGracefully();} catch(e) {}" href="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_XPrO-bdpaU4/SNussjWYOYI/AAAAAAAAAAM/rBIWNmyOH6I/s1600-h/394-109.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="margin: 0pt 10px 10px 0pt; float: left; cursor: pointer;" src="http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_XPrO-bdpaU4/SNussjWYOYI/AAAAAAAAAAM/rBIWNmyOH6I/s320/394-109.jpg" alt="" id="BLOGGER_PHOTO_ID_5249979672033769858"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;Ali and his family had left Iran and lived in Germany before entering Canada at the old Calgary airport in 1966. They figured that a new environment, culture and social experiences as well as the cold would take a time to get used to -- but not being able to find work caused some real hardships.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Ali eventually got work but it was in Vauxhall as a potato farm labourer. With no running water or other basic necessities, life was hard. After a year and a half, he decided to try Calgary again and it was while pounding the downtown pavement looking for employment that he realized that there was no store selling quality Persian carpets.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Coming from a culturally rich country and having stayed in Hanover and Hamburg where many of the citizens were "carpet educated," he saw a business opportunity. He asked his brother in Iran to send him half a dozen carpets. That was the start of what today is Canada's largest supplier of genuine hand-knotted Persian and Oriental carpets.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Working from home, Ali sold the first small shipment within the month and ordered more. As Calgarians began to appreciate the art, beauty and craftsmanship of the carpets, sales climbed and the family prospered.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;He opened his first store and then was able to move into bigger space in the Grain Exchange Building and eventually into a prime corner space in the historic Lougheed Building. House of Persian Rugs remained there for the next 25 years until renovations forced a move to its current address at 221 10th Ave. S.W., where more than 5,000 pieces are kept in inventory.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Using Calgary as his base, Ali travelled the country developing a large and loyal clientele. He also had to travel extensively to search out and develop relationships with weavers in many remote areas of Iran, India, Pakistan, Afghanistan, Nepal, Tibet and China.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Meanwhile, son Abbas had graduated in clinical pharmacy and had returned to postrevolution Iran to help the people in his homeland. He stayed there a total of 14 years, but when his father's age began to take a toll on his travel needs, Abbas answered his father's request and came back to Calgary.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;He had worked in the store and around carpets since childhood and was well educated in the art of carpet making. After Ali passed away in 2005 on one of his buying trips while visiting the city where he was born, Mashad, Abbas took over the company. He says last year was its most successful.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The new location has been a big help, but so has the interest here in buying functional pieces of art. And the increasing number of homes with hardwood floors means a quality carpet is needed to anchor a room's design.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The specialty of the store is still in finding the very best authentic, hand-knotted silk rugs.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Hanging on the wall of the store is a 400-year-old Khotan carpet from East Turkistan, valued at $150,000 and Abbas also has for sale a silk carpet containing over 18 million knots at over $100,000. But we are talking of rugs that do not wear out and in fact become better with age, appreciating in value; many take up to five years to make.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The store also sells other one-of-a-kind handmade rugs from wool and hemp and the hair of camels and yak. The key is being handmade and today it is Abbas who journeys to select them from his weavers.
